For ad hoc charter consumers paying tens or hundreds of thousands of dollars per flight, the expectation is simple: the airplane is there, on time, in good condition, with no surprises.
Beyond safety, the main concerns for flyers are not being overcharged and the often-strict cancellation terms of booking charter flights on a one-off basis.
Yet despite the large sums of money, making everything work is a complicated jigsaw puzzle.
No Easy Button
Capstone Jet Charter’s Victoria Reina Duffy, a veteran broker, says, “You pick somebody to work with who will make it simple for you, but it’s not simple.”
Behind the scenes, industry professionals say it’s a combination of walking the high wire and navigating an obstacle course, all in a day’s work.
